#47db03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47db03 is composed of 27.8% red, 85.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 101.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.3% and a lightness of 43.5%. #47db03 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eff06 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#47db03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47db03 has RGB values of R:71, G:219,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4709123.

Shades and Tints of #47db03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020600 is the darkest color, while #f6fff2 is the lightest one.
